Farnell Jaguar Land Rover, part of Vertu Motors plc, is recruiting 27 apprentices across its six retailers.

The sites in Bradford, Leeds, Guiseley, Bolton, Nelson and Chesterfield are looking for talented individuals to train as technicians, service advisors and parts advisors.

Training is delivered through a successful combination of on-the-job and classroom-based training centred on five regionalised state-of-the-art Jaguar Land Rover Training Academies.

New apprentices are also enrolled onto the Jaguar Land Rover Learner Management System to guide them through their short-, medium- and long-term career paths.

Already started on his apprenticeship at Farnell Nelson is 18-year-old Adam Johnston. Adam said: “I have always been interested in vehicle mechanics and Land Rover as a brand, so I seized the opportunity when it came up.

“Farnell Nelson is a great place to work. Everyone is super helpful and have helped me settle in and answered all my questions. My manager is always on hand to support me and finds time for me every day. I’ve definitely made the right decision!”

Matthew Timmons, divisional aftersales director at Vertu Motors plc, said: “This is an amazing prospect for a significant number of young people like Adam in the motor industry.

“The Jaguar Land Rover training academy is second to none and the opportunity to learn from Farnell’s experienced professionals will ensure the best possible start to a career path that offers many opportunities.

“We have already identified four exceptional candidates who have joined the team and very much look forward to filling these coveted roles.”
